Abstract

A compact and simple structure antenna with triple-band and dual-polarized for wireless local-area network (WLAN), worldwide interoperability for microwave access (WiMAX), and UWB applications is presented. This antenna consists of a microstrip feed line, a square annular slot and two embedded inverted L-shaped slots. The dimensions of the proposed antenna are 40 × 40 × 1.5 mm3. Based on the −10-dB return loss, the operating bands can be used in 2.4 GHz with circular polarization for WLAN, 3.8 GHz for WiMAX, and 6.2–8.3 GHz (28% at the operating frequency of 7.1 GHz) for UWB with linear polarization. Both experimental and simulated results show that the antenna is a good candidate for WLAN, WiMAX, and UWB applications. © 2014 Wiley Periodicals, Inc. Microwave Opt Technol Lett 56:778–783, 2014
